Customers
Customers include T-Mobile USA, Deutsche Telekom, Telefónica O2, France Telecom Orange, U.S. Cellular, AT&T, Telstra, Verizon, and LG Electronics.

NewBay was founded in 2002. Following acquisition in 2011, NewBay is a wholly owned subsidiary of Research In Motion Limited (RIM).

Products & Services
NewBay provides an open, white label software platform, called LifeCache, that powers cloud-based services for storing, sharing, accessing and organizing digital content across any Internet connected device.
LifeCache is comprised of a suite of products built on NewBay's market leading user content platform. LifeCache empowers customers to deliver user content services such as social networking, digital vault, photo and video albums, network address book, notification and converged messaging services.
